ADAM AND EVE
In the beginning God made the heaven and the earth He also
made the sun, moon, and stars; trees, flowers, and all vegetable life; and all
animals, birds, fishes, and insects. Then God made man. The name
of the first man was Adam, and the first woman was Eve. Both were placed in a
beautiful garden called the Garden of Eden, where they might have been happy
continually had they not sinned. But God forbade them to eat of the fruit of the
tree of the knowledge of good and evil. Satan tempted Eve to take the fruit of
this tree. She ate, and gave to Adam, and he ate also. Thus they sinned, and sin
came into the world.
Then God called to Adam and said, "Where art thou?" Before
this, Adam and Eve had been happy when God was near, now they were afraid. Why?
Because they knew they had done wrong. So sin makes us afraid of God.
God rebuked them for the evil they had done; and then drove
them out of the Garden of Eden, placing an angel to keep watch over the gate so
that they could not return.
